Scope and Content
Photo consists of a group photo of kindergarten children, a clergyman, and missionaries. Verso says: Back row - Mr. Gale, Rinko Koyima (Kg. tr.), Miss Ryan (United church missionary), Mae Walker, Frances Hawkins, Mrs. Kimura (Kg Tr.), Helen Bailey. (Miss Hawkins and I are both teaching in the kindergarten. Miss Bailey concentrates on the church work.) These are the children who didn't graduate and will still be in kindergarten for another year.

Scope and Content
File consists of Mae Walker, Bessie Quirt, and Reta Latham standing outside on a bright summer day.
Verso says: Mae Walker, now Miss. in Japan; Bessie Quirt, one of five who opened 1st school for Eskimo in Shingle Point; Reta Latham, now Mrs. Shepherd wife of first Principal of Shingle Point now Aklavik.
